I Saw the TV Glow
2024
Jun 16, 1999
Ellicott City, Maryland, USA
Lindsey Jordan (born on June 16th, 1999) is an American singer-songwriter better known as Snail Mail, a critically acclaimed indie rock band she started in 2015, at the age of 15.
Comments